Older Bayou engine question

i own a '90 bayou 220 that my kids have used as a starter quad. over the years, it has developed a small oil leak that i just ignored, since it was so minimal. yesterday, the leak became worse and the centrifugal clutch began acting up. when the quad wasn't in motion, it would cause the engine to stall. i'm trying to determine where it's leaking and have a question for anyone familiar with these motors. there is a tube running from one side to the other, is this an oil line? (red arrows)




i welcome any other suggestions in regards to common areas on these motors that may develop an oil leak. thanks in advance!
